What is a Transmission Oil Pressure Switch?

The transmission oil pressure switch is an electromechanical device designed to monitor the oil pressure within the transmission system. Oil pressure is vital for the proper functioning of an automatic transmission, as it aids in lubrication, cooling, and facilitating gear shifts. By sensing the oil pressure, the switch can signal the vehicle’s computer and assist in various automatic functions.

How Does the Transmission Oil Pressure Switch Work?

The operation of the transmission oil pressure switch is relatively straightforward yet critical. It comprises a diaphragm that opens and closes electrical contacts based on the present oil pressure. Here’s a simplified breakdown of its operation:

  • Oil Circulation: When the engine starts, the oil pump circulates transmission fluid, applying pressure to the system.
  • Pressure Monitoring: The transmission oil pressure switch continuously monitors this pressure. If the pressure is within normal parameters, the switch remains closed.
  • Signal Transmission: If the oil pressure drops below a certain threshold, the switch opens, sending a signal to the vehicle’s onboard computer or a warning light on the dashboard.

Common Issues with Transmission Oil Pressure Switch

Like any mechanical component, the transmission oil pressure switch can encounter various issues:

  • Electrical Failures: Corrosion or damage to the wiring can prevent the switch from functioning correctly.
  • Fluid Leaks: Low transmission fluid levels can lead to inadequate pressure readings.
  • Worn Components: Over time, the components within the switch can wear out, leading to inaccurate readings.

Signs of a Failing Transmission Oil Pressure Switch

Being able to recognize the signs of a failing transmission oil pressure switch can save drivers from more severe issues down the line. Common indicators include:

  • Warning Lights: Activation of the transmission warning light or check engine light on the dashboard.
  • Shifting Problems: Difficulty in shifting gears, such as hesitation or slipping.
  • Fluid Leaks: Noticeable fluid leaks around the transmission area.

How to Diagnose and Troubleshoot the Transmission Oil Pressure Switch

To ensure that your transmission oil pressure switch is functioning correctly, consider following these troubleshooting steps:

1. Visual Inspection

Start by visually inspecting the wiring and the switch for any evident signs of damage, such as frayed wires or oil leaks.

2. Check Fluid Levels

Make sure that the transmission fluid is at the proper level. Low fluid can result in inaccurate pressure readings.

3. Use Diagnostic Tools

Utilize an OBD-II scanner to check for any error codes that may indicate issues with the transmission system, including the pressure switch.

4. Consult a Professional

If basic diagnostics do not resolve the issue, it may be time to consult a professional mechanic. They can perform more in-depth tests to identify any faults accurately.
